8.5 miles long, some steeper ascents. May be boggy if it has been wet.

This is a beautiful walk, about 8.5 miles long in the Yorkshire Dales.
We will start from the train station and head towards Langcliffe. There are some lovely sights on this route. We'll  take in a waterfall (Catrigg Force) as well as various caves and lots of beautiful views.  There are some parts of the walk that have steeper ascents. Tracks and paths are fairly good but if there has been wet weather it could be boggy in places.
